AMC crosses 'Rubicon'
James Badge Dale, Lili Taylor and Miranda Richardson star in the conspiracy thriller
James Badge Dale of AMC's 'Rubicon'
AMC has given a greenlight to "Rubicon," a new conspiracy thriller series.
The hour-long, 12-episode drama marks the third original series order from AMC. The first two, "Mad Men" and "Breaking Bad," have done pretty well for themselves.
Created by Jason Horwitch ("Medical Investigation"), "Rubicon" focuses on an analyst for a New York City think tank who stumbles upon a clue that opens the door to some sort of vast, unfolding global conspiracy.
"Rubicon" stars James Badge Dale ("24") and the supporting cast features Lili Taylor, Dallas Roberts, Jessica Collins, Arliss Howard and Miranda Richardson.
"This script is an iconic project for us in that it underscores AMC's brand promise of 'Story Matters Here,' combining great storytelling with a world that hasn't been explored on television before," says Joel Stillerman, AMC's SVP for original programming, production and digital content, in a statement. "Think tanks are inherently mysterious places with murky agendas, and it's a great setting for a show like this. Jason's understanding of the conspiracy thriller genre is evident in a plot reminiscent of some great films like 'Three Days of the Condor' and 'The Parallax View.' We're thrilled to have a world class cast, director, and production team to bring this series to life."
The "Rubicon" pilot was shot on location in New York City and directed by Allen Coulter, who helmed many memorable episodes of "The Sopranos," as well as the pilots for "Nurse Jackie," "Sons of Anarchy" and "Damages."
